What is the Spiderling Starter Kit?

A secure square plastic container including essential substrate and decor, perfectly designed for hobbyists to keep and maintain young tarantulas or scorpions; the perfect ‘first home’ for a wide variety of species.

  • Secure plastic flip lid container - 24oz (108 x 108 x 75mm).
  • Substrate.
  • Small Cork Bark hide.
  • Artificial Plant.
  • Small plastic water pot.
  • Superfine mist compact spray bottle. 

The benefits of the Spiderling Starter Kit

This starter kit is perfectly sized to house a single spiderling, providing stable humidity levels, security, and environmental enrichment.

Ideal for rearing spiderlings or scorplings.

  • Perfect for terrestrial, arboreal or fossorial species.
  • Cross ventilation, with 1mm holes on two sides of the container.
  • Stackable without compromising airflow.
  • Secure flip-top lid measuring 32mm by 28mm for ease of feeding and watering while minimising the risk of escapees.
  • Clear tub allows you to observe your tarantula without disturbing it. 

How to use the Spiderling Starter Kit

A quick setup guide.

  1. Place the substrate into the tub, filling one-third in-depth for terrestrial or young arboreal species and two-thirds for fossorial spiderlings to allow burrowing.
  2. Place the artificial plant and cork hides onto the substrate. Using your finger, ensure a small gap underneath the cork for the spiderling to use as a starter burrow.
  3. Sink the small water pot into the substrate so the top sits at ground level for easy access.
  4. Use the fine mist spray bottle to moisten the soil for your species-specific requirements.
